Developed Python Scripts for File and Session Management
- Day: 2026-02-20
- Time: 06:35 to 06:45
- Project: Dev
- Workspace: WP 2: Operational
- Status: In Progress
- Priority: MEDIUM
- Assignee: Matías Nehuen Iglesias
- Tags: Python, File Handling, Session Management, Contracts, Automation
Description
Session Goal
The session aimed to explore and implement Python scripts for managing files and session data, particularly focusing on contract schema and session manifests.
Key Activities
- Conducted a search query related to the bus contract schema version for the Matute Iglesias knowledge base.
- Developed Python code to check file existence and read content using
pathlib. - Implemented scripts to extract ‘manifest’ sections from Python files using regex.
- Created a Python script for reading JSONL files, focusing on efficient file I/O operations.
- Designed an emitter script for session data, ensuring compliance with the Sessions Bus contract and data integrity.
Achievements
- Successfully developed and tested Python scripts for file handling and session data management.
- Enhanced understanding of contract schema management and session manifest extraction.
Pending Tasks
- Further refinement of the emitter script to handle optional cluster outputs effectively.
- Additional testing and validation of the contract schema search functionality.
Evidence
- source_file=2026-02-20.sessions.jsonl, line_number=6, event_count=0, session_id=b450afe001af90880c508bb84b236a2f1f6327dfc97e8b317736854c2bddc7f6
- event_ids: []